Changelog — Lanternfall v2.8.1, key rotation. During last week's load test of the Brindlemart checkout flow (sustained 4k orders/min), we discovered the old signing key was shared between the load-test harness and production deploy jobs. That's now fixed: the harness has its own throwaway key, and production artifacts are signed with a freshly rotated key as of this release. If you're onboarding, discard any key you received before Tuesday's test window and update your verification config. The new active signing key is listed directly below.

deploy key for kagup-bawig: bky9_ZMq28eTw9

The Marrowgate service wraps calls to the upstream Tidebell API with a circuit breaker. Trip threshold, cooldown window, and half-open probe count are set via `BREAKER_TRIP_COUNT`, `BREAKER_COOLDOWN_SECS`, and `BREAKER_PROBES`. Defaults are conservative; don't loosen them without checking with the platform lead. Note for new contractors: the breaker state is shared via the coordination store, so all replicas must use identical settings. The service authenticates to Tidebell using a credential from the env file, which needs this line.

secret setting of kagep-kajep: ARCHIVE_KEY3=481

## Service Accounts — Cron Drift Probe

Quick note for release cuts: the drift investigation on the Tickwarden scheduler uses a dedicated service account so its probes don't pollute normal job metrics. It fires every 10 minutes and compares wall clock against the Chronsafe reference. Probes authenticate against the internal Chronsafe endpoint using the key below.

app token of fajep-bahof = zpat2_v6